I cast 200 or so Lee 338 GC bullets using their current production mould. Applied Gas Check and lubed. My barrel is Encore frm T/C's custom shop. Nose diameter of bullets is .330. Well no way will these fit down bore which I suspect is much closer to .328 or so. And seated deep enough to close, of course a huge amoutn of bullet shank with lube groove is exposed below neck.
So using a .325 H&I die I sized nose first the entire nose and just a smidge of the front driving band. Now gas check is right at bottom of neck and action closes. Without bumping the front driving band, action would not close, least with gas check flush with neck.

Will be interesting. I've never sized just the nose of a cast bullet.

Would be intriguing if I could I found find a .327 or .328 sizing die to make a real bore riding design.
Hopefully this works, could have just ordered from Mtn Molds, but glad I've gone through this exercise, or sure as heck I would have designed a bullet that wouldn't chamber with gas still inside the case neck.
